Output 09d3d3ba92c96bc9c3ba12e950104ce8d3fb2447e943d17e7eeda659fec86570:2

value
423571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 981e67f3b5364346b5a5dbd517207dedc128d858 OP_EQUAL
address
3FZM4MPAXsgTSxy5upCcFHaDzPtHNYhJn5
transaction
09d3d3ba92c96bc9c3ba12e950104ce8d3fb2447e943d17e7eeda659fec86570
confirmations
262704
spent
true